CPU Calculator
Calculate CPU Time, Frequency, and Performance Metrics
Calculating CPU Performance…
CPU Calculation Results
In today’s fast-paced tech environment, understanding your computer’s performance is essential. Whether you are a software developer, gamer, IT professional, or student, knowing your CPU’s efficiency can help optimize tasks, improve processing speed, and make informed hardware decisions. The CPU Calculator is a practical tool designed to simplify this process by calculating CPU time, frequency, and performance metrics in just a few clicks.
This guide will explain how to use the CPU Calculator effectively, provide real-world examples, outline key features, and answer frequently asked questions to help you maximize its benefits.
What is the CPU Calculator?
The CPU Calculator is a specialized online tool that estimates the CPU execution time based on clock speed, core count, and the number of instructions executed. It offers a quick and accurate way to evaluate your processor’s performance without requiring complex software or manual calculations.
By inputting a few basic parameters, users can:
- Determine the estimated CPU time for a task
- Compare performance across different processors
- Optimize system usage and task scheduling
This tool is user-friendly, requires no technical expertise, and provides results almost instantly, making it an ideal choice for professionals and hobbyists alike.
Key Features of the CPU Calculator
The CPU Calculator offers several features that make it an essential tool for performance analysis:
- Real-Time Calculation: Estimates CPU time in milliseconds based on user input.
- Multi-Core Support: Accounts for multiple processor cores to provide accurate results.
- Interactive Progress Display: Visual progress bar shows calculation in real-time, enhancing user experience.
- Result Sharing and Copying: Easily copy results to clipboard or share via social media platforms.
- User-Friendly Interface: Simple and clean design ensures ease of use for anyone.
- Instant Feedback: Results are displayed smoothly after calculation for immediate insights.
Step-by-Step Instructions: How to Use the CPU Calculator
Using the CPU Calculator is straightforward. Follow these steps to get accurate CPU performance metrics:
- Open the CPU Calculator Tool
Access the calculator through your browser. - Enter the Clock Speed (GHz)
Input the processor’s clock speed in gigahertz. For example,3.5GHz. - Enter the Number of CPU Cores
Specify the total number of cores available on your CPU. For instance, a quad-core CPU will have4. - Enter Instructions Count (Million)
Provide the estimated number of instructions your task requires in millions. For example,1000million instructions. - Click “Calculate CPU Time”
The calculator will start processing. A progress bar will display the ongoing calculation. - View Results
After a few seconds, the estimated CPU time will appear in milliseconds. - Copy or Share Results
Use the “Copy” button to save the result or the “Share” button to post it on social media or share it with colleagues. - Reset if Needed
Click the “Reset” button to clear inputs and perform a new calculation.
Practical Example: CPU Time Calculation
Let’s consider a practical scenario:
- Clock Speed: 3.5 GHz
- Number of Cores: 4
- Instructions Count: 1000 million
The CPU Calculator will use its internal formula to calculate the estimated CPU execution time. After processing, it will display:
Estimated CPU Time: 0.071 ms
This metric allows you to assess how efficiently your processor handles computational tasks. You can also compare this result against another CPU by changing the clock speed or core count to identify performance improvements.
Benefits of Using the CPU Calculator
Using the CPU Calculator offers numerous advantages:
- Time Efficiency: Quickly evaluate CPU performance without manual computation.
- Enhanced Decision-Making: Determine if your processor meets the requirements of specific applications or tasks.
- Performance Optimization: Identify bottlenecks in multi-core systems.
- Educational Value: Helps students and enthusiasts understand CPU performance metrics in practical terms.
- Task Scheduling: Estimate execution time to improve software and hardware planning.
Tips for Getting Accurate Results
To make the most of the CPU Calculator, consider these tips:
- Always use the correct number of cores your CPU supports.
- Ensure the clock speed reflects the active CPU frequency, not the base frequency in some cases.
- Estimate instructions count realistically for your task. Use benchmarking tools if necessary.
- Refresh the page between calculations to avoid errors.
- Share or copy results for record-keeping or reporting purposes.
Use Cases of the CPU Calculator
The CPU Calculator is versatile and can be applied in several scenarios:
- Software Development: Estimate execution time for resource-heavy programs.
- Gaming Performance: Compare different CPUs to identify which provides smoother gameplay.
- Educational Purposes: Demonstrate CPU time calculations to students studying computer architecture.
- System Optimization: Identify performance bottlenecks and upgrade hardware if necessary.
- Benchmarking: Use for comparison of multiple CPUs before purchasing new hardware.
Frequently Asked Questions (FAQ)
1. What is a CPU Calculator?
A tool that estimates CPU execution time based on clock speed, cores, and instruction count.
2. Why do I need it?
It helps understand processor efficiency and performance without complex manual calculations.
3. How accurate is the CPU Calculator?
It provides an estimate based on a simplified formula. Real-world performance may vary slightly.
4. Can I use it on any device?
Yes, the calculator is browser-based and works on desktops, laptops, and tablets.
5. What is CPU time?
CPU time is the duration a processor takes to execute a task or set of instructions.
6. How do I input clock speed?
Enter the processor frequency in gigahertz (GHz).
7. How do I know the number of CPU cores?
Check your system specifications under processor or system information.
8. What is instruction count?
The total number of instructions your task requires, usually measured in millions.
9. Can I calculate for multi-core processors?
Yes, simply enter the total number of cores.
10. How long does the calculation take?
Typically, a few seconds with a visual progress bar.
11. Can I share results?
Yes, using the “Share” button for social media or messaging.
12. Can I copy results?
Yes, click the “Copy” button to save the result to your clipboard.
13. What units are CPU time displayed in?
Results are displayed in milliseconds (ms).
14. Do I need technical knowledge to use this?
No, it is designed for all levels of users.
15. Can I calculate multiple tasks at once?
Yes, reset and enter new values for each calculation.
16. Does it support overclocked CPUs?
Yes, simply input the current clock speed of your CPU.
17. Is there a mobile version?
The web-based tool is responsive and works well on mobile browsers.
18. Can this replace benchmarking software?
It provides quick estimates but does not replace comprehensive benchmarking tools.
19. What is the benefit for students?
Helps visualize CPU performance and understand core and clock speed impacts.
20. Can I use it for server or workstation CPUs?
Yes, it works for all processors regardless of use case.
Conclusion
The CPU Calculator is a powerful yet simple tool for evaluating processor performance. Whether you’re a developer, gamer, student, or IT professional, it helps you quickly measure CPU time, compare different processors, and optimize your system. With its intuitive interface, real-time progress display, and easy sharing options, this tool ensures accurate insights without unnecessary complexity.
Regular use of the CPU Calculator can improve your understanding of CPU metrics, inform hardware upgrades, and enhance overall productivity.